What Is Lemon Balm?

A Brief History of Lemon Balm

Lemon balm (Melissa officinalis) has been used for over 2,000 years. The ancient Greeks and Romans praised it for calming anxiety and improving sleep. Today, herbalists consider it a go-to herb for the nervous system.

Botanical Profile

This lemon-scented herb is part of the mint family. It grows in lush, green clusters and is often brewed as tea or made into tinctures. Its key active compounds—rosmarinic acid, flavonoids, and eugenol—are what give it its soothing effects.

How to Use Lemon Balm for Adrenal Fatigue

Lemon Balm Tea

Sipping lemon balm tea is a simple and relaxing ritual. Steep 1–2 teaspoons of dried lemon balm leaves in hot water for 10 minutes. Add a touch of honey and sip before bedtime or during high-stress moments.

Tinctures and Capsules

For a more concentrated dose, try a tincture or capsule. These are great if you need faster relief or don’t love herbal teas.

Recommended Dosage

  • Tea: 1–3 cups daily
  • Tincture: 2–4 mL, 2–3 times daily
  • Capsules: Follow product instructions (usually 300–500 mg per dose)

Start low, observe how your body reacts, and adjust as needed.

Possible Side Effects of Lemon Balm

Common Side Effects

While lemon balm is generally very well-tolerated, some people may experience:

  • Drowsiness (especially in high doses)
  • Mild digestive upset
  • Headache or dizziness in rare cases

Who Should Avoid Lemon Balm?

  • Pregnant or breastfeeding women (consult your doctor first)
  • People taking sedatives, thyroid medications, or barbiturates
  • Those with low blood pressure—lemon balm can cause a slight drop

Interactions and Precautions

If you’re already taking anti-anxiety meds, antidepressants, or thyroid treatments, talk to a healthcare provider before adding lemon balm. It’s powerful—but gentle herbs can still interact.

Meet Eleuthero: The Original Adaptogen Herb

What Is Eleuthero (Siberian Ginseng)?

Eleuthero (Eleutherococcus senticosus) is a woody shrub native to Eastern Asia and Russia. Though commonly called “Siberian Ginseng,” it’s not a true ginseng—but it packs similar benefits.

Its roots contain active compounds called eleutherosides, which help the body resist physical, mental, and environmental stress.

Eleuthero vs True Ginseng: What’s the Difference?

Type Botanical Name Effect
Eleuthero Eleutherococcus senticosus Sustained energy, stress resilience
Panax Ginseng Panax ginseng Stronger stimulant, more yang energy
American Ginseng Panax quinquefolius Calming, supports yin energy

Eleuthero is often called the “original adaptogen”, because it was one of the first herbs studied and classified as such in the 1950s by Soviet researchers.

A Staple in Traditional Chinese and Russian Medicine

In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M), Eleuthero has been used to support qi (life force) and enhance endurance. Soviet athletes, astronauts, and soldiers also used it to increase stamina and adapt to high stress conditions.

How to Use Eleuthero for Adrenal Support

Available Forms: Capsules, Powders, and Teas

  • Capsules – Most convenient and easy to dose
  • Tinctures – Fast absorption; ideal for quick support
  • Teas – Soothing and traditional, though lower potency
  • Powders – Great for smoothies or adaptogen blends

Look for standardized extracts with a minimum 0.8% eleutherosides.

Dosage Recommendations and Timing

  • Typical daily dose: 300–1,200 mg extract
  • Timing: Take in the morning or early afternoon
  • Avoid taking Eleuthero late in the day—it may disrupt sleep in sensitive individuals

Is Eleuthero Safe? Possible Side Effects and Precautions

Who Should Avoid It

Eleuthero is generally safe, but avoid if:

  • You’re pregnant or breastfeeding
  • You have high blood pressure (consult a doctor)
  • You have a heart rhythm disorder
  • You’re prone to overstimulation or anxiety

Medication Interactions

Eleuthero may interact with:

  • Blood pressure medications
  • Diabetes medications
  • Stimulants
  • Immunosuppressants

Start with a low dose and monitor how you feel.
